Output 7c7cc84dd04d2aba016e51695d85645341c6399af8c95730a64a1895818c0761:17

value
654890000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ba38931e25432a1d4b0efb756d59b7f60707be49 OP_EQUAL
address
MQsogzGgeQNoXcC566H5dWF5GMbRwNPgMS
transaction
7c7cc84dd04d2aba016e51695d85645341c6399af8c95730a64a1895818c0761
spent
true